PRODUCTION OF STEEL

 

Converter steel is made from molten pig iron by forcing a blast of cold air under great pressure through the metal. The converter represents a large tank made of steel and covered with refractory bricks with an open top through which the molten metal is poured into the converter and out of it. When forcing the blast of cold air through the melted metal, the oxygen contained in the air combines with the carbon of the pig iron, and almost all the carbon in the metal is turned out. Steel made by this method is very cheap, but it is low grade steel because this method of producing steel cannot be well controlled.

Steel made in this way is called "Bessemer steel". One ton of such steel can be made in one minute.
